The Role of Collagen Peptides in Weight Loss

Collagen peptides have gained attention for their potential role in supporting weight loss goals. These small pieces of collagen protein are easily absorbed by the gut and are often used to improve skin and joint health. Recent studies suggest that collagen peptides may also aid in reducing body fat mass and percentage, particularly in older adults (source). The satiating effect of collagen peptides is one of the key mechanisms through which they may support weight loss. By promoting a feeling of fullness, collagen peptides can help reduce overall calorie intake, which is crucial for weight management (source).

Collagen Peptides and Metabolism

In addition to promoting satiety, collagen peptides may boost metabolism and increase lean muscle mass. When combined with exercise, collagen supplementation can enhance skeletal muscle growth, leading to a higher metabolic rate over time. This increase in metabolism can contribute to more effective weight loss (source). Furthermore, collagen peptides support muscle mass and strength, which are crucial for weight loss. A study showed that combining collagen peptide supplements with weight training enhanced muscle mass and strength, boosting metabolism and calorie burning (source).

Collagen Peptides as a Dietary Supplement

While collagen peptides are not a weight reduction tool per se, they can be a valuable addition to a balanced diet. They are carbohydrate-free, making them an excellent choice for low-carb diets. By eliminating carbs, collagen helps prevent the conversion of excess glucose into fat, supporting weight management (source). For optimal results, collagen peptides should be used alongside other proteins rather than as a sole meal replacement. They can be incorporated into various dietary routines, such as mixing with coffee, tea, or smoothies, to support weight loss goals (source).

Potential Health Benefits Beyond Weight Loss

Collagen peptides offer several health benefits beyond weight loss. They can improve skin health by enhancing the dermis layer, which helps maintain skin elasticity and reduces signs of aging such as sagging and loss of plumpness (source). Additionally, collagen supports gastrointestinal health by strengthening the lining of the GI tract, potentially preventing conditions like leaky gut, which is associated with symptoms such as weight gain, IBS, and mood disorders (source).
